Timber Timbre: "Do I Have Power" Video Just in time for Halloween, Timber Timbre's third video for their Creep On Creepin' On LP arrives in the form of "Do I Have Power," an animated, monochromatic trip through some Sleepy Hollow -meets -What Dreams May Come scenery, where a kid in a skeleton costume winds up shuffling off his mortal coil during Colin Stetson's cacophonous sax solo. Check out the clip, directed by Carlos De Carvalho , above.

Live: Timber Timbre @ Sticky Mike's Frog Bar, Brighton 01/09/2011 This week I've been rushed off my feet with gigs to go to; Mike Heron of The Incredible String band in London on Monday, Other Lives in the same city on Tuesday, and now Timber Timbre on Thursday night in Brighton. The mood the latter was fittingly the lowest, the low light levels, as if by candle light, really complementing the kind of haunted and dated blues-based mood which the Canadian three piece have mastered across recent works.
